Berbatov To United?
Was a top transfer prospect at the beginning of the summer, but with a 40 million pound valuation slapped on by the Spuds, he was looked over.
Season starts, Spuds stuttered out of the gates, team/manager turmoil and United apparently see an opening.
Apparently they've made a 21-22 million pound bid for Berbatov. I don't think the Spuds will crack and this will come to pass. Thoughts?

Fergie orders Berbatov cocktail
DIMITAR Berbatov is United's £22m top target as Sir Alex Ferguson ponders whether to splash the cash in a bid to get the champs back to winning ways.
The Reds' boss is aware of the behind-the-scenes bust-up between the Bulgarian striker and his Spurs boss Martin Jol. And the 26-year-old wasn't happy when his international team-mate and good friend Martin Petrov opted for City rather than Tottenham with Sven-Goran Eriksson wooing him to Sportcity with a £60,000-a-week package.
With Wayne Rooney, Ole Gunnar Solskjaer, Louis Saha and Cristiano Ronaldo all out of action at the moment, United's strikepower is severely depleted especially as Guiseppe Rossi and Alan Smith have been sold.
The Reds have only scored three goals in their last nine competitive matches and are well off the pace with only two points from three Premier League games.
Berbatov, who is suffering with a groin injury, has been upset by events at White Hart Lane over the past few weeks and is still unsure Spurs can give him the Champions League football he craves for.
The Bulgarian's agent, Emil Dantchev, has since had to deny that Berbatov fell out with under-pressure manager Jol amid reports the Dutchman went to the board demanding the striker be sold.
Improved
But talks over a new, improved contract, which began near the end of last season, have stopped and only two months ago Berbatov revealed his dream of playing for United.
He said: "Of course I like Sir Alex's team. Their style is attacking and pleasant to watch and it coincides with my own style of playing football. Ryan Giggs, Paul Scholes and Wayne Rooney are fantastic players and that fast guy Cristiano Ronaldo on the right side is a magician with the ball. He plays football from another planet. Of course, it would be a pleasure for me to play with these guys. They simply know how to have fun on the pitch."
Berbatov scored 23 goals in his first season in English football having joined Tottenham from Bayer Leverkusen for £10.9m. If Spurs resist United's overtures Fergie will switch his attention to another Tottenham striker Jermain Defoe, Nicolas Anelka at Bolton or even check-out the availability of Newcastle duo Michael Owen and Obafemi Martens.
Meanwhile, Tomasz Kuszczak could find himself in the firing line for United on Sunday as Fergie sweats on a fitness report on Edwin van der Sar.
The veteran Dutchman failed to play any part in his country's friendly defeat to Switzerland in Geneva on Wednesday night after injuring his left foot in a training ground collision.
While the damage was not serious enough to force Van der Sar into an immediate flight back to the north west, he must be a major doubt for Spurs' visit to Old Trafford.
If Van der Sar does not make it, Kuszczak will step in for only his seventh league start since arriving from West Brom at the start of last term.
